The Echoes of the Ancients

In the heart of the bustling metropolis of New York, where the echoes of the city's pulse resonated through the night, a young radio host named Elara stood before her microphone. She was a beacon of curiosity and ambition, her eyes alight with the fire of discovery. Her show, "The Mythic Frequencies," was a blend of ancient lore and modern science, a journey through the unknown that captivated her listeners.

It was a typical evening, with the city's sounds of life fading into the night, when Elara's fingers danced across the dial of her antique radio. She had been experimenting with frequencies, searching for that elusive signal that might hold the secrets of the universe. Suddenly, the static was replaced by a clear, almost musical tone, and her heart skipped a beat.

"Good evening, listeners," her voice crackled through the air, "today, we're diving into the unknown. I've just stumbled upon a frequency unlike any other. Prepare to be transported through time."

The signal was unlike anything she had ever encountered. It was a language, a symphony of sounds that seemed to carry with them the weight of centuries. Elara's heart raced as she tuned the frequency, trying to discern the meaning behind the strange words.

"Are you there?" she called out, her voice trembling with excitement and fear. "Can you hear me?"

The static was replaced by a voice, ancient and wise, yet tinged with urgency.

"We are the keepers of the old ways," the voice said, its tone both soothing and foreboding. "Our message is one of warning and hope. The time of our world is drawing to a close, and we seek your help."

Elara's mind raced. She was no expert in ancient languages, but she knew she had to understand this message. She spent hours decoding the words, her eyes growing weary but her determination unwavering.

The message was clear: a civilization from the distant past, once mighty and powerful, was on the brink of collapse. They had built their world on a fragile foundation, and now, the balance was shifting. If they did not act, their world would be lost forever.

Elara felt a responsibility she had never known before. She knew she had to find a way to reach this ancient civilization, to warn them of the coming disaster. But how? The frequency was a mystery, and the time was short.

She turned to her closest friend, Dr. Leo, a brilliant historian and linguist. "We have to go," she said, her voice filled with urgency. "We have to find a way to communicate with them and help them before it's too late."

Leo's eyes widened. "This is impossible, Elara. We don't even know where to start. How can we reach them?"

But Elara was not one to give up easily. She began researching, delving into ancient texts and forgotten languages. She discovered that the civilization had once been in contact with a group of scientists who had tried to develop a device to bridge the gap between worlds. The device had been lost, but its existence was real.

Days turned into weeks as Elara and Leo worked tirelessly. They pieced together the design of the device, a complex contraption that required precision and a deep understanding of both ancient and modern technology. Finally, after countless trials and errors, they had it.

The day of the launch was a day of high tension and anticipation. Elara stood before the device, her heart pounding. "This is it," she whispered to Leo. "This is our chance."

With a surge of energy, Elara activated the device. A blinding light enveloped them, and for a moment, everything was silence. When the light faded, Elara found herself standing in a landscape unlike any she had ever seen.

The ancient civilization was before her, a marvel of engineering and beauty. But there was also a sense of urgency in the air. The people were preparing for a great calamity, a disaster that would destroy their world.

Elara approached a wise elder, who seemed to sense her presence. "You are the one," he said, his eyes filled with hope. "We have been waiting for you."

Elara knew she had to act quickly. She shared the message from the ancient frequency with the elder, and together, they devised a plan to save the civilization. It was a plan that would require the combined efforts of both worlds, a delicate balance of technology and ancient wisdom.

As the days passed, Elara and the elder worked tirelessly. They built a series of devices to communicate between the worlds, sharing knowledge and resources. The people of the ancient civilization began to understand the threats they faced and worked to prepare for the coming disaster.

But time was running out. The device that had brought Elara to this world was unstable, and it was only a matter of time before it failed. Elara knew she had to return to her own time, but she couldn't leave the people of the ancient civilization to face the coming disaster alone.

In her final moments, Elara stood before the elder, her heart heavy with the weight of her decision. "I must go," she said, her voice filled with sorrow. "But I will never forget you."

The elder nodded, his eyes filled with tears. "We will remember you, Elara. You are a hero among heroes."

With a final glance at the ancient world, Elara activated the device once more. The light enveloped her, and she was gone.

Back in New York, Elara collapsed into her chair, her body spent but her mind racing. She had saved the ancient civilization, but at what cost? She had become a bridge between worlds, a connection that could never be severed.

As she lay there, the radio in her hand crackling with static, Elara realized that her journey was far from over. The message from the ancient frequency had not been a warning, but a call to action. She had a responsibility to both worlds, to ensure that the balance between them was maintained.

The mythic frequencies had brought her to this moment, and now, she was ready to face whatever challenges lay ahead. For Elara, the journey had only just begun.
